Transaction 307739a66310d442815a48018c56c26622cbffdddbb8b4af58cce09cca580be8

1 Input
2 Outputs
  • 307739a66310d442815a48018c56c26622cbffdddbb8b4af58cce09cca580be8:0
  • value  2726425
    address  3DB1i2ReKDW9JKNCQBF3pvfG1TZRxureCR
  • 307739a66310d442815a48018c56c26622cbffdddbb8b4af58cce09cca580be8:1
  • value  13681396
    address  1PZdxXrpXnosQuWX7gyRfF6rbV8gvMBdsF